Article 21
Signature, Ratification, Acceptance, Approval or Accession
1.
This Treaty shall be open for signature at the United Nations Headquarters in
New York by all States from 3 June 2013 until its entry into force.
2.
This Treaty is subject to ratification, acceptance or approval by each signato ry
State.
3.
Following its entry into force, this Treaty shall be open for accession by any
State that has not signed the Treaty.
4.
The instruments of ratification, acceptance, approval or accession shall be
deposited with the Depositary.
Article 22
Entry into Force
1.
This Treaty shall enter into force ninety days following the date of the deposit
of the fiftieth instrument of ratification, acceptance or approval with the Depositary.
2.
For any State that deposits its instrument of ratification, acc eptance, approval
or accession subsequent to the entry into force of this Treaty, this Treaty shall enter
into force for that State ninety days following the date of deposit of its instrument of
ratification, acceptance, approval or accession.
